Transaction 16e315dcae6c77983f97295400adf9af364378d6016eb425013ef9575ce63cd8
1 Input
1 Output
-
16e315dcae6c77983f97295400adf9af364378d6016eb425013ef9575ce63cd8:0
- value
- 40689
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b20975c2ac9b8114fdedac601876607080ac4f0dd3bfd372412410a8a07663c2
- address
- bc1pkgyhts4vnwq3fl0d43spsanqwzq2cncd6wlaxujpysg23grkv0pq7umxhh